Embarking on the Journey of a Lifetime
Nestled in the heart of Tanzania, Mount Kilimanjaro stands as Africa’s highest peak, beckoning adventurers from around the world to conquer its majestic summit. With its snow-capped peaks and diverse ecosystems, Kilimanjaro offers a once-in-a-lifetime experience for those seeking to push their limits and test their endurance in the African wilderness.
The journey to Kilimanjaro begins long before setting foot on its slopes. Months of preparation and training are required to ensure that climbers are physically and mentally prepared for the challenge that lies ahead. From conditioning hikes to high-altitude training, every step taken in preparation is a crucial part of the journey to the top.
As climbers arrive in Tanzania and make their way to the base of Kilimanjaro, excitement and anticipation fill the air. The bustling town of Moshi serves as the gateway to the mountain, offering a vibrant hub of culture and adventure for those about to embark on their trek. From here, the true adventure begins as climbers set out on the trail that will lead them to the roof of Africa.
Unleashing the Spirit of Adventure on Africa’s Highest Peak
The ascent of Kilimanjaro is a test of physical strength and mental fortitude, as climbers navigate through diverse landscapes and changing weather conditions on their journey to the summit. From lush rainforests to barren alpine deserts, each day brings new challenges and breathtaking scenery that will stay with climbers long after they have returned home.
One of the most iconic routes to the summit is the Machame Route, also known as the "Whiskey Route" for its scenic beauty and challenging terrain. As climbers make their way up the steep slopes and rocky terrain, they are rewarded with stunning views of the surrounding landscape and a sense of accomplishment that can only come from conquering such a formidable peak.
As the altitude increases, so does the physical and mental strain on climbers, testing their resilience and determination to push through the discomfort and reach the summit. The final push to Uhuru Peak, the highest point on Kilimanjaro, is a grueling yet exhilarating experience that culminates in a sense of triumph and awe at the beauty of the world spread out below.
